Don't miss the world première of British Museum presents Hokusai at your local cinema on 4 June 2017.

This ground-breaking feature documentary is the first British film to be made about the celebrated Japanese artist Katsushika Hokusai.

Co-produced with NHK (Japan Broadcasting Corporation), British Museum presents: Hokusai will be introduced by Andrew Graham-Dixon and feature artists David Hockney, Grayson Perry, Rebecca Salter and Maggi Hambling along with leading scholars of the day.

Further screenings will follow in the UK and around the world.

British Museum presents: Hokusai accompanies the forthcoming exhibition

Hokusai: beyond the Great Wave
25 May – 13 August*
*closed 3–6 July

Supported by Mitsubishi Corporation
